Ingredients

For the cake:
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1/2 cup vegetable oil
  • 1 tbsp white vinegar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
For the streusel topping:
  • 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 1/2 tsp cinnamon
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ted

Equipment

For this recipe, you will need a mixing bowl, a whisk, a measuring cup, a measuring spoon, a 9-inch square baking pan, and an oven.

Method

1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(180°C). 2. Grease a 9-inch square baking pan with cooking spray or butter. 3. In a m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, baking soda, baking powder, and salt. 4. In a separate bowl, mix together the milk, vegetable oil, white vinegar, and vanilla extract. 5. Add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ients and mix until just combined. Do not overmix. 6. Pour the batter into the prepared baking pan. 7. In a separate bowl, mix together the flour, brown sugar, cinnamon, and melted butter until crumbly. 8. Sprinkle the streusel topping over the batter. 9. Bake for 40-45 minutes, or until the top is golden brown and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. 10. Remove from the oven and let cool for 10 minutes before slicing and serving.

Notes

This easy coffee cake recipe can be customized to your liking. Add in chopped nuts or dried fruit to the batter for some extra texture and flavor. You can also swap out the streusel topping for a glaze made from powdered sugar and milk.

Recipes FAQ

Q: Can I use a different type of flour for this recipe? A: Yes, you can substitute all-purpose flour with whole wheat flour or gluten-free flour. Q: Can I make this cake ahead of time? A: Yes, you can make this cake up to 2 days in advance. Just store it in an airtight container at room temperature. Q: Can I freeze this cake? A: Yes, you can freeze this cake for up to 3 months. Just wrap it tightly in plastic wrap and aluminum foil before freezing.

Recipe Tips

1. Be sure to measure your ingredients accurately for the best results. 2. Don't overmix the batter. Mix until just combined to avoid a tough cake. 3. Use a toothpick to test for doneness. If it comes out clean, the cake is ready. 4. Let the cake cool for at least 10 minutes before slicing and serving to avoid it falling apart.
